WebWith the flywheel nut threaded onto the crankshaft, install a flywheel puller so its bolts engage the holes adjacent to the flywheel's hub. If the holes are not threaded, use a self-tapping flywheel puller or tap the holes using a 1/4 X 20 tap. Rotate the flywheel puller nuts evenly until the flywheel pops free. Then, remove the flywheel and key. Web26 nov. 2016 · 22,151. Nov 26, 2016 / no compression. #7. 7394 said: B&S engines have compression release bumps on the camshaft lobes, so at normal cranking speed it can fool most any compression gauge. (it fooled my compression gauge). This is done to make the starter have an easier life.
